Transaction 7417f8ff7c7ef1f704760092191ca0fc99aef975808a474e89a19a472bc4548c
2 Input
2 Outputs
- 7417f8ff7c7ef1f704760092191ca0fc99aef975808a474e89a19a472bc4548c:0
- 7417f8ff7c7ef1f704760092191ca0fc99aef975808a474e89a19a472bc4548c:1
value 666520
address 1EHMJHpTa9NjBQVieDW1g3ySWLTQDMDW6H
value 1000363
address 1Hyucx12WFpxVM21osdVh79pWbdjJRwoK7